    Educational Outreach Ambassador for STEM Student Programs

    STEM Is Your Future is looking for volunteer Educational Outreach Ambassadors to help us connect students, families, schools, homeschool groups, community organizations, and potential supporters with educational opportunities in math, programming, and STEM competitions.

    STEM Is Your Future is an educational nonprofit project fiscally sponsored by Group 36. Our mission is to help students build stronger academic skills, gain confidence, and participate in meaningful educational programs that can lead to prizes, scholarships, technology, and other educational opportunities.

    Our current and planned programs include SAT math tutoring for students in free or reduced lunch programs, beginner Python programming camps, school-versus-school academic competitions, multi-subject student competitions, and one-on-one rated educational competitions.
